Here's the scoop on '36 mats - as I understand it, and I could well be wrong.

The molds used to make the mats were at one supplier, over time they got worn and deteriorated. When you got a mat, there was a warning from the parts supplier i.e. LeBaron Bonney the mats were imperfect. The only other solution was to grab up one of the used ones that appeared on *bay from time to time. Even those were very brittle and tore easily.

That's the end of the story so far. Although there seems to be a large demand for a '36 mat in the right color, AFAIK none is available yet.
